Method

  • Step 1
    In a large mixing bowl, combine the flour, active dry yeast, and sugar. Stir in the grated carrots.
  • Step 2
    In a separate bowl, whisk together the warm water, melted butter, eggs, salt, and honey.
  • Step 3
    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and mix until a dough forms.
  • Step 4
    Use the slap and fold method or a stand mixer with a dough hook attachment to knead the dough for about 10 minutes, or until it's smooth and elastic.
  • Step 5
    Transfer the dough to a greased bowl, cover with a damp cloth, and let it rise in a warm spot for about 1 hour, or until doubled in size.
  • Step 6
    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Divide the dough into 12 equal portions and shape each into a smooth ball.
  • Step 7
    Place the rolls on a parchment-lined baking sheet, leaving enough space for them to expand.
  • Step 8
    If you'd like to add a seeded topping, brush the rolls with a little water and sprinkle a mixture of poppy, sesame, and sunflower seeds on top.
  • Step 9
    Bake the rolls for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own. Let them cool on a wire rack before enjoying.

A Brief History of Carrot Rolls

Carrot rolls have their origins in Scandinavia, where they're known as "gulerodsboller." They've since spread across the globe, delighting taste buds in various forms.

Nutritional Information

Based on this recipe, one carrot roll has approximately:

  • Calories: 210
  • Total Fat: 5g
  • Saturated Fat: 2.5g
  • Cholesterol: 35mg
  • Sodium: 210mg
  • Total Carbohydrates: 35g
  • Dietary Fiber: 2g
  • Sugars: 5g
  • Protein: 6g

Ingredient Substitutes

Having trouble finding some of the ingredients? Here are some handy substitutions:

  • Grated zucchini or parsnips can replace grated carrots.

  • Maple syrup or agave nectar can replace honey.

  • Vegetable oil or coconut oil can replace melted unsalted butter.

Bread-Making Tips and Tricks

Want to make your carrot rolls even more impressive? Check out these handy bread-making tips and tricks:

  • Measure your ingredients using a weighing scale to ensure consistency.
  • Be sure to use room temperature water (maximum 30C or 90F) to activate the yeast properly. Any hotter and the yeast will die.
  • If you live in a cold climate, create a warm environment for your dough to rise by placing it inside an oven turned off and pour some boiling water on a dish placed at the bottom of the oven. This will ensure the oven will not be too hot and the steam will also ensure your dough will not dry out.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use whole wheat flour instead of all-purpose flour?

Yes, you can use whole wheat flour, but it may result in a denser roll. You can also use a mix of all-purpose and whole wheat flour for a lighter texture.

Can I freeze the carrot rolls?

Absolutely! Allow the rolls to cool completely, then store them in an airtight container or a resealable plastic bag. They should keep well in the freezer for up to 3 months.

Can I make the dough 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the dough, let it rise, and then refrigerate it for up to 24 hours before shaping and baking the rolls.

How do I store leftover carrot rolls?

Store leftover carrot rolls in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. To keep them fresh for longer, consider freezing them.

Can I add other ingredients to the carrot rolls, like nuts or dried fruit?

Of course! Feel free to get creative and add your favorite nuts, seeds, or dried fruit to the dough. Just be mindful of the additional ingredients' proportions, so the dough remains easy to work with.
